When the play session has ended reward the kitten with a treat or meal to simulate the satisfying experience of eating after. First move the toys in an engaging fashion encouraging them to stalk chase pounce and catch. Once the kitten catches the toy let her bite and bunny kick it before moving it again. Kittens bite when they feel pain stress or just plain tired and grumpy and dont want you to mess with them. Cats have sensitive nerve endings on their bodies that can lead to them becoming overstimulated. 475 38 votes Cats most commonly bite us to tell us they want to stop interacting. As many cat owners know a petting session with your cat or kitten can abruptly end when they nip you seemingly out of nowhere. Typically a friendly cat seeks out human attention only to turn on his lavisher of attention once the affection seems to have gone on for too long.
